Charging the battery when it's not fully dead will not damage the battery.
If you disconnect the iPod from a computer when it says "DO NOT DISCONNECT", you are more likely to damage the data on the iPod rather than the battery. (In other words, you lose your songs and anything else you have on it.)
When you disconnect the iPod, make sure you disconnect it properly. ("Safely Remove Hardware" if you're using Windows, "Eject" if you're using a Mac, and if you're using something else you'll probably know what to do.) ]
